Quilting type games ?
 
Does anyone have any suggestions for games to play either at guild meetings or quilt type retreats? One that I've heard of is with the dice game - Left - Center - Right. You play with fat quarters instead of money. That is a lot of fun! Looking for other suggestions!! Thanks!!

Peckish 01-02-2017 12:19 PM

We play Caravan a lot, it's fun, easy to learn, and goes quickly. We put $5 into a pot and split it between winner, loser, who got the most "caravans", and a random name-from-a-hat drawing. You could make it a really fun fundraiser by charging $5 AND a fat quarter per head; the money goes to your cause and the fat quarters are the prizes.

Rebel quilter 01-02-2017 05:49 PM

Bingo, lot of fun. Everyone in my guild loved it. The instructions can be found at
Fons and Porter's web site. The board is make of fabric squares. When we finished playing the squares were taken up and serval ladies took them home and make quilts to be donated.
